POSITION TITLE:  Senior Director, Social Marketing  

DIVISION:               Marketing                 

REPORTS TO:        Vice President, Communications and Social Marketing              

STATUS:                 Regular, Full-time, Exempt             

POSITION OVERVIEW:

The Communications team at United Way of Massachusetts Bay and Merrimack Valley seeks to leverage the full portfolio of media and community engagement opportunities to raise awareness of the impact of United Way’s work in the community.  Driving these strategies is a commitment to working with the Community Impact team to develop plans to communicate their work and inspire the public and donor community about the results their support of United Way make possible.  The Senior Director of Social Marketing will provide the strategic thinking to shape the product development of CI’s work and create marketing and communications plans that highlight United Way’s work with children, youth and families as well as the strategic partnerships we have developed in the community. 

Specifically, the Senior Director of Social Marketing will:

  • Work closely with internal clients (Community Impact team, and marketing/development staff) as well as external audiences (research groups, community program directors, and other partners) to understand the needs of individuals within the community and the programs and practices already in place to meet those needs.
  • Oversee all facets of Community Impact product development and marketing including: the development of social marketing and communications strategies, the production of clear, effective communication pieces that support the United Way’s mission, vision and strategic goals, maximizing public visibility opportunities and managing projects against deadline.
  • Have an in-depth understanding of the brand and be able to help conceive and support community engagement and social marketing programs that best embody brand attributes.
  • Work with the Communications Director and Vice President of Communications and Social Marketing to increase visibility of CI work in traditional media as well as social media and blogs.
  • Research and produce success stories highlighting CI work and collaborate with the Communications Director to develop an online content library accessible to UWMBMV staff that features statistics illustrating community need and the results of UW investments;
  • Work closely with the Healthy Child Development team to build Born Learning, a public engagement campaign around the needs of young children;
  • Work in partnership with Community Impact to promote key United Way partnerships, including a statewide action plan for youth and Thrive in 5 partnership with the City of Boston;
  • Serve as content and knowledge expert of issues facing children, youth and families; collect pertinent new research and data on an ongoing basis to support the case for investment.
